More jobs:
Senior Brand Manager
Job in
Greater London, London, Greater London, W1B, England, UK
Listed on 2026-01-29
Listing for:
Pertemps London
Full Time
position Listed on 2026-01-29
Job specializations:
-
Marketing / Advertising / PR
Branding Specialist / Ambassador, Digital Marketing, Marketing Communications, Marketing Manager -
Creative Arts/Media
Digital Marketing
Job Description & How to Apply Below
Senior Brand Manager
Location:
Central London (Hybrid - office attendance once every two weeks)
Salary: £50,000
Reports to:
Head of Marketing
A leading global digital marketplace is seeking a Senior Brand Manager to lead brand strategy, creative direction, and communication across all touchpoints. This hands‑on, senior role requires a strategic leader who can define brand positioning while managing campaigns, content, creators, and assets at speed.
The successful candidate will elevate the brand through campaigns, PR, partnerships, video, events, and storytelling—shaping how the business is perceived by customers, partners, and the market.
Key Responsibilities Brand Strategy & Positioning- Define brand positioning, tone of voice, narrative, and creative identity.
- Maintain and evolve brand guidelines.
- Conduct market and audience research to inform direction.
- Plan and deliver brand assets across digital, print, video, events, and website content.
- Lead creative briefs and ensure alignment across designers, creators, and agencies.
- Manage the brand calendar, including campaigns, PR, blogs, videos, and case studies.
- Partner with Acquisition and Retention teams to support funnel performance.
- Define social media strategy and oversee regular content creation.
- Manage influencer and ambassador relationships.
- Work with PR agencies and media to secure high‑value placements.
- Lead video strategy from concept to distribution.
- Manage sponsored events, conferences, and community activations.
- Ensure consistent brand representation across all touchpoints.
- Track and analyse brand performance, awareness, and perception.
- Use insights to optimise messaging, targeting, and campaigns.
- Work with Product, Data, Sales, and Partnerships to deliver brand‑aligned materials.
- Coach and support brand team members.
- Develop creative processes, approvals, and content cadence.
- Drive adoption of AI and new tools to improve efficiency.
- Extensive experience in brand, content, or creative leadership in a fast‑growth digital business.
- Strong creative instincts with practical execution skills.
- Proven success managing campaigns, video, influencer programs, and PR initiatives.
- Skilled at storytelling across multiple formats.
- Experience managing agencies, freelancers, and creators.
- Hands‑on, proactive, and able to balance long‑term brand‑building with rapid deliverables.
- Comfortable with ambiguity and evolving priorities.
- Excellent communication and project management skills.
- Leadership experience managing small, high‑performing teams.
- Digital marketplace experience is a plus.
- £50,000 salary
- Hybrid working - office attendance once every two weeks
- Senior, visible role with influence across the wider business
- Opportunity to work in a fast‑paced, creative, purpose‑driven environment with career growth
- Other great benefits happy to share
Position Requirements
10+ Years
work experience
Note that applications are not being accepted from your jurisdiction for this job currently via this jobsite. Candidate preferences are the decision of the Employer or Recruiting Agent, and are controlled by them alone.
To Search, View & Apply for jobs on this site that accept applications from your location or country, tap here to make a Search:
To Search, View & Apply for jobs on this site that accept applications from your location or country, tap here to make a Search:
Search for further Jobs Here:
×